Fly first, ride second: this winter outing pairs a helicopter flightseeing tour with sweeping views of Denali and the Iditarod Trail, then touches down in Willow for a dog sled ride or an alternate guided snowmachine tour.

Highlights

Outing Highlights

THE VISTA

Flightseeing Above Denali and the Iditarod Trail

The helicopter portion delivers aerial perspectives of Alaska’s high peaks and the storied route of the Iditarod, compressing vast winter landscapes into a 35‑minute flight to Willow.

THE RIDE

Dog Sled or Guided Snowmachine at SAGA

After landing in Willow at SAGA, the itinerary continues on the snow with an authentic dog sled experience or an alternate guided snowmachine tour, extending the day from air to trail.

THE SEASON

A Winter-Only Offering

This combination outing runs in the depths of Alaska winter, operating seasonally from the weekend after Thanksgiving through the middle of March.

What the day feels like

What the Day Feels Like

You’ll board at Anchorage, climb into a helicopter for a short flight to Willow with broad, cinematic views of Denali and the Iditarod Trail, then land at SAGA to swap the rotor wash for the snap of a sled team or the rumble of a guided snowmachine — a compact, four‑hour window into Alaska winter.

Timing & Season

Winter tours typically begin the weekend after Thanksgiving and continue through the middle of March.

Duration

Tours (including the helicopter ride) are approximately 4 hours.

Logistics

Depart from Anchorage (scheduled departure at 11:30 a.m.); the helicopter flies approximately 35 minutes to Willow and lands at SAGA for the dog sled or guided snowmachine portion. Flights are weather dependent.
